About The Artwork

II was driving along the road in Europe. It was on the way to Slovakia and I saw the sign beware of deer. I feel surprise, this should be the same feeling when foreigner come to Thailand and see the sign beware of elephant. For me, I saw the deer only in the zoo but I didn’t expected I could find a deer along the road. When I arrived to hotel which surrounded by beautiful mountains and true nature in the evening, I heard an animal sound. I asked my friend what was that and he said it is the sound of deer. I was impressed. Even though I didn’t see the real deer only hear the sound. I am imagined that deer and paint it. The deer is blue because it shows calm and serenity. Also refer to the cold weather in Slovakia at that time. The beauty of antler which match with the background red and yellow, refer to energy, safety and harmless.

Early in her career, June (JP Pemapsorn) began her pursuit of her true calling as a visual artist, initially inspired by her father’s work as an architect. Her passion for the visual expression of emotion translates into each piece she creates, using techniques such as realism, impressionism, surrealism, or abstract. Her work moves the viewer by creating an internal energy which motivates an exploration uncovering the complexities of each piece. June works both as a solo artist and as a creative director with teams of other artists. She has worked extensively internationally with works in her native Thailand, and as far afield as Vietnam, Japan, Australia, Latvia, Italy, Poland, and the United States. Her work encompasses commercial television work, cultural street mural work for embassies and organisations, the construction of entire 3D art museums and a large-scale digital art project for the Thailand National Memorial. June’s success has continued through the pandemic, with her diversifying into the production of NFTs: winning numerous first places in competitions for Thailand NFT Art Competition 1. In addition, she has been pre-selected as a contributing artist for the Jaguar Parade 2022 in New York City. While she is at peace working with realistic portrayals, her real passion is surrealist and abstract art, which allows her to express ideas and emotions, culminating in exhibitions which influence others in a unique and almost visceral manner.
